What You Will Be Doing as a Compliance Analyst
- Support the day-to-day operation of River’s compliance, fraud, sanctions, complaints, and dispute programs.
- Use data analysis (SQL) to identify trends in client activity, surfacing risk and operational gaps.
- Own operational improvements to River’s compliance tooling and workflows by identifying inefficiencies and supporting changes with a data-driven approach.
- Collaborate with Product and Engineering to improve and automate compliance operations to facilitate River’s growth.
- Execute and enhance River’s compliance program policies, procedures, and controls.
- Partner with Client Services and Finance to support investigations and recommend appropriate risk-based resolutions.
- Conduct compliance-related outreach to clients, balancing regulatory requirements with a high-quality customer experience.
- Support regulatory examinations, audits, and responses to legal and law enforcement inquiries.
- Report to River’s leadership on compliance program trends, progress, and developments.
What We Look For In You
- Excitement to work in a fast-paced fintech environment with a positive and collaborative attitude.
- Strong critical thinker who can make sound risk-based decisions in ambiguous situations.
- Demonstrated experience in data analysis and risk management.
- Working knowledge of data analysis tools (e.g., SQL).
- Strong personal initiative, reliability, and ability to prioritize competing deadlines.
- Resourceful problem solver with a creative approach.
- Demonstrated ability to translate high-level goals into clear, actionable operational processes.
- Willingness to learn, grow, and evolve by taking on new challenges.
- Interest in Bitcoin and River’s mission.
